- The Final Check-Out: Bidding Farewell to Undisclosed Mandatory Resort Fees
Governments and consumer advocacy groups are intensifying their scrutiny of deceptive pricing practices, including a recent California law banning the pricing of good without including mandatory fees or charges. "Resort fees" have been under fire for the past several years, with a long list of lawsuits brought against hotels over their use. Hotel owners must embrace transparency in their advertised room rates to avoid financial penalties, litigation, and consumer backlash. READ MORE
